Millennials more likely cord-cutters than Baby Boomers

October 6, 2016

Research carried out on behalf of TCL, the world’s third largest television manufacturer, regarding cord cutting, the smart television experience and viewing habits, reveals surprising insights about how US television consumption habits are drastically changing, including a booming shift toward cord cutting, smart TVs and streaming services.
